“Chamatkar” is a Hindi book written by Dada Bhagwan, who was a spiritual leader and philosopher. The book delves into the concept of miracles and extraordinary occurrences, challenging readers to look beyond the ordinary and question the nature of reality. Dada Bhagwan draws upon his own experiences and teachings to explore the idea that miracles are not random, unexplained events, but rather a natural part of the universe that can be understood and harnessed.
The book is divided into several chapters, each exploring different aspects of chamatkar, or miracles, and offering insights on how individuals can access their own inner power to create positive change in their lives. Through anecdotes, parables, and thought-provoking analysis, Dada Bhagwan invites readers to expand their perception of what is possible and develop a deeper understanding of the interconnectedness of all things.
